Pasadena recorded 138,699 residents in Los Angeles County in 2020, and its housing runs from Craftsman bungalows near the Arroyo Seco below the Colorado Street Bridge to postwar tract streets further east.
Open rafter tails on those bungalows want blocking and eighth-inch screening. Low-slope commercial work near the Rose Bowl's Brookside basin gets membrane and metal parapet caps instead.

- Storm Damage Restoration — Damaging weather arrives here in two unrelated forms. A winter atmospheric river that runs for days, and a dry Santa Ana event that peels edges in a few hours.
- Hail Damage Assessment — Most Glendale roofs sent to us as hail damage are not hail damage. Damaging hail is uncommon on this side of the San Gabriels, and the pattern people mistake for it is usually mechanical, thermal or biological instead.
- Santa Ana Wind Damage Repair — Santa Ana wind reaches Glendale already accelerated. It compresses through La Tuna Canyon and the Verdugo passes and arrives at the roof edge as gusts rather than steady pressure, which is why damage here almost always begins at a perimeter.
